Slots in Technology
In technology, a slot is often a physical or digital opening designed to hold components. Examples include:
- Memory slots in computers, which allow RAM to be installed or upgraded.
- Expansion slots for graphics or sound cards, enabling customization and enhanced performance.
- SIM or card slots in mobile devices for connectivity and storage.
Slots in technology do more than hold components; they provide flexibility. By reserving precise spaces for parts, devices become modular, easier to maintain, and adaptable to future needs.

Slots in Time and Scheduling
Slots also structure time. A time slot is a reserved period allocated for an activity or task, such as:
- Booking appointments or meetings.
- Scheduling classes, events, or sessions.
- Planning work periods or focused projects.
By dividing time into slots, individuals and organizations can manage priorities efficiently and reduce conflicts. Time slots transform the abstract concept of time into an actionable resource.
